首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    新 CSS Math方法:rem() 和 mod()

    rem() 函数基础知识 余数数学概念来自除法,表示一个数不能平均除以另一个数时余数。例如,在 9 ÷ 4 , 9 不是 4 倍数,因此 4 不能平均分成 9 。...它接受两个参数,就像 JavaScript 中使用余数操作符 % 两个数字一样。在数学术语,第一个数字是被除数,第二个是除数。...: mod(-9, -4); /* -1 */ 然而,rem() 函数取被除数符号,而 mod() 函数则取除数符号。...4); /* -1 */ line-height: mod(9, -4); /* 3 */ 当然,以下是这段话中文翻译: 如果去掉符号,对于余数,我们通常会考虑除数多少倍可以放入被除数。...在 rem(9, 4) 情况下,两个 4 倍数可以放入 9 (因为 2 * 4 = 8),余数是 1(因为 9 - 8 = 1)。

    14110

    Mysql| Mysql函数,聚集函数介绍与使用(Lower,Date,Mod,AVG,...)

    (也就是说在mysql可以使用函数,在其他比如oracle中有可能就不支持使用,函数是没有普通SQL语句可移植性强.)...---- ①使用UPPER函数例子(其他文本函数使用方法类似): 这里需要特别注意MYSQL别名字段不能有- ,应该使用下划线. ...) 返回一个时间秒部分 Time() 返回一个日期时间时间部分 Year() 返回一个日期年份部分 ---- MySQL关于日期函数使用: 首先需要注意MySQL使用日期格式。...MySQL支持一系列聚集函数,可以用多种方法使用它们以返回所需结果。....对非数值数据使用MAX() 虽然MAX()一般用来找出最大数值或日期值,但MySQL允许将它用来返回任意列最大值,包括返回文本列最大值。

    1.5K10

    MySQLSQL优化常用方法

    11、在使用索引字段作为条件时,如果该索引是复合索引,那么必须使用到该索引第一个字段作为条件时才能保证系统使用该索引,否则该索引将不会被使用,并且应尽可能让字段顺序与索引顺序相一致。 ...21、避免频繁创建和删除临时表,以减少系统表资源消耗。  22、临时表并不是不可使用,适当地使用它们可以使某些例程更有效,例如,当需要重复引用大型表或常用表某个数据集时。...26、使用基于游标的方法或临时表方法之前,应先寻找基于集解决方案来解决问题,基于集方法通常更有效。  27、与临时表一样,游标并不是不可使用。...对小型数据集使用 FAST_FORWARD 游标通常要优于其他逐行处理方法,尤其是在必须引用几个表才能获得所需数据时。在结果集中包括“合计”例程通常要比使用游标执行速度快。...如果开发时间允许,基于游标的方法和基于集方法都可以尝试一下,看哪一种方法效果更好。

    1.5K00

    MySQL表结构修改方法

    阅读目录 目的 表结构修改基础语法 进阶操作 注意事项 目的 在日常测试工作,无论测试项目准备阶段还是测试执行阶段,团队成员经常会需要使用SQL语句进行测试数据制作和准备,比较常用就是增删查改等一些基础操作...,但偶尔也会涉及到修改表结构极端情况。...表结构修改基础语法 如有一张表"tb_user_info"结构为: +--------+----------+------+-----+---------+-------+ | Field | Type...user user_1 char(8),modify number int(12) default 13311111111; 注意事项 与创建字段相同,修改字段是不指定默认值,一律为null; 注意当表只剩有一个字段时候无法使用...drop进行字段删除; 使用change关键字后,需要指定你要修改字段名以及字段类型; first和 after关键字可用于add与modify子句; 如果你想重置数据表字段位置就需要先使用drop

    4.3K10

    介绍mysqlreplace方法

    如何实现这样逻辑呢?...MySQL 中有更简单方法: replace into replace into t(id, update_time) values(1, now()); 或 replace into t(id, update_time...如果发现表已经有此行数据(根据主键或者唯一索引判断)则先删除此行数据,然后插入新数据。 2. 否则,直接插入新数据。 要注意是:插入数据表必须有主键或者是唯一索引!...第一种形式类似于insert into用法, 第 二种replace select用法也类似于insert select,这种用法并不一定要求列名匹配,事实上,MYSQL甚至不关心select返回列名...前两种形式用多些。其中 “into” 关键字可以省略,不过最好加上 “into”,这样意思更加直观。另外,对于那些没有给予值列,MySQL 将自动为这些列赋上默认值。

    1.9K40

    apache安全增强配置(使用mod_chroot,mod_security)

    采用如下配置,mod_chroot和单独分区挂载可以让本地提权变得极为困难,而mod-security可以封堵一般sql注入等应用层攻击。...mod-security sudo apache2ctl stop 修改 /etc/apache2/mods-available/mod-security.conf debug_log 和 audit_log... #/usr/share/doc/mod-security-common/examples/rules/目录下还有一些规则可用 参照gentooebuild的如下内容(http://gentoo-portage.com...page=mod_security+rules 提供一些规则 3.另外,可以把/var/www/放在一个单独分区上,用noexec,nosuid,nodev参数挂载,打开mysqlapparmor,.../下的话),apache寻找/index.php(实际上是/var/www/index.php) 另外,还有个诊断方法是查看/proc//root和/proc//cwd,一个是apacheroot路径

    64830

    Linux修改mysql默认编码方法步骤

    在开发过程,如果还原MySQL数据库后,数据库数据出现乱码,可以通过修改数据库默认编码来解决。...2、修改my.cnf 文件 目录为/etc/my.cnf 如果系统没有my.cnf文件、则需要创建此文件,具体步骤请看3,如果存在,直接跳过步骤3,直接进入步骤4 3、查找.cnf结尾文件 命令find...版本不同,导致上述修改方法不生效。...在实际使用过程,基本上绝大部分MySQL都会生效,我也只曾碰到过一次修改之后不成功,具体原因由于当时条件限制,尚未查明。 如果有哪位知道原因,烦请告知,不胜感激。...另,如果上述修改方法真的出现不生效情况,那请把[ mysqld ] 下那行改成以下这行即可 default-character-set=utf8 5、重启mysql service mysql restart

    4.8K11

    mysqlFIND_IN_SET使用方法

    mysql,有时我们在做数据库查询时,需要得到某字段包含某个值记录,但是它也不是用like能解决,使用like可能查到我们不想要记录,它比like更精准,这时候mysqlFIND_IN_SET...FIND_IN_SET(str,strlist)函数 str 要查询字符串 strlist 字段名 参数以”,”分隔 如 (1,2,6,8) 查询字段(strlist)包含(str)结果,返回结果为...下面查询btype字段包含”15″这个参数值 SELECT * from test where FIND_IN_SET('15',btype) 返回值 下面查询btype字段包含”5″这个参数值...接下面查询btype字段包含”20″这个参数值 SELECT * from test where FIND_IN_SET('20',btype) 当然它返回值为null,因为字段没有这个值 FIND_IN_SET...和like区别 like是广泛模糊匹配,字符串没有分隔符,Find_IN_SET 是精确匹配,字段值以英文”,”分隔,Find_IN_SET查询结果要小于like查询结果。

    20810
    领券